SQLite入门指南:移动开发者必备轻量级数据库

需积分: 9 10 下载量 11 浏览量 更新于2024-07-21 1 收藏 2.85MB PDF 举报
《Introducing SQLite for Mobile Developers》是一本专门为Android和iOS开发者量身打造的轻量级且灵活的数据库指南。作者Jesse Feiler以其在移动开发领域的专业知识,为读者提供了SQLite的基础知识、SQL语言的必要技能以及如何有效地将数据库融入移动应用的实战步骤。这本书不仅适合有一定移动开发经验但对数据库理解有限的开发者,也适合作为初级开发者学习SQLite的入门读物。 首先,本书从SQLite的基本概念开始,帮助读者理解什么是SQLite,它为何成为移动应用的理想选择。SQLite是一个嵌入式关系型数据库管理系统,由于其轻量级、无需服务器支持、易于集成的特点,特别适合在资源受限的移动设备上运行。 接下来,书中会深入浅出地讲解SQL语言,包括基本的查询操作、数据表创建、更新和删除等,这些都是与SQLite交互的关键。通过实例演示,读者可以掌握如何编写有效的SQL语句来实现数据存储和检索。 对于移动应用开发者来说,本书的核心内容在于指导如何在实际项目中整合SQLite。作者会详细介绍如何设计数据库架构,如何通过Android Studio或Xcode中的API将SQLite与Java或Swift编程语言结合,以便在Android的SQLiteOpenHelper或iOS的Core Data之外构建自己的数据存储模块。 随着应用程序的开发进程,书中还会涉及如何处理数据同步、备份和恢复等问题,确保数据一致性。此外,一个章节专门探讨了应用生命周期管理,包括如何在启动、关闭、内存管理等不同阶段正确地管理SQLite连接,避免常见的性能瓶颈和资源浪费。 最后,本书还强调了版权和使用规定,确保读者了解在合法范围内复制和传播内容的界限,尊重知识产权。整体而言,《Introducing SQLite for Mobile Developers》是一本实用且全面的资源,旨在帮助开发者充分利用SQLite为他们的移动应用带来强大的数据库功能。无论是初学者还是有经验的开发者,都能从中获得宝贵的知识和实践经验。